About Ferncross Residential Home
Ferncross Residential Home is a residential care home in Morecambe, in the Lancashire council area, registered with the Care Quality Commission for up to 14 residents. It provides care for people living with dementia and older people. It is run by Ferncross Care, which operates 2 care homes in England. The home has been registered since February 2021.
At its latest inspection, published December 2024, the CQC rated Ferncross Residential Home Requires improvement, which means the CQC found the service was not performing as well as it should and told it how to improve. Ratings can change after a new inspection, so check the CQC report before you visit.
Ferncross Residential Home has not published its fees and has not yet confirmed them to us. Care homes in Lancashire with a fee on record typically charge about £1,251 a week for residential care and £1,595 for nursing care, so expect a figure in that range and ask the home for a written quote.
